I had issues since day one, the daycare does not provide receipts for your payments which is a big deal to me, after asking about it multiple times I was finally told by Jackie that they would provide a receipt once a month which honestly that defeats the purpose of having a receipt since I make a payment every week.(they still have never provided a monthly receipt either). They also would not let me leave a thermometer there for my child, I was told that he had to use the one they had there just like everyone else, I was also told that I cannot being baby powder for my child's heat rash. Lori's exact words were "We do not use powder here". Talene is the director & she is very unprofessional, when I came to her about my concerns she said "maybe you should look into some other options since your not happy here"...that made me very uncomfortable as if we were not wanted there. This daycare has VOLUNTEERS which I don't believe daycare's are allowed to do anymore, my child came home with scratches on three different occasions, he had two incident reports written up due to being hurt....he is only 9 months & only attended the daycare for 4 months. I have had a few other issues as well regarding feeding & organization of my child's belongings ...this place is a mess & I do not recommend sending your child here.

Quality Rating

Keystone STARS

Level 4 out of 4

STAR 4 (Accredited)

This rating is part of the state's Quality Rating and Improvement System (QRIS). Trained evaluators assess staff qualifications, learning environment, curriculum, and family engagement — standards that go beyond basic licensing requirements.

What do the levels mean?

Level 1: Meets basic licensing standards.

Level 2: Exceeds licensing with some quality improvements in place.

Level 3: Demonstrates strong practices in curriculum and staff development.

Level 4: High quality across most assessed areas.
